Some founders build for Silicon Valley. Gaurav left it for India.. and built a $400 million healthcare company. CEO of Tata 1mg. Around $400 million in revenue. IIT Delhi. A school ten times harder to get into than Harvard. Before this, he ran FarmVille at Zynga. At its peak, 20 to 22 million users, making over a million dollars a day. He left all of that in the US to build in India. What does the world get wrong about India? Most of it is just misinformation. In the US, his managers used to say India doesn't do technically hard work. That's not true. What would he tell his 23-year-old self? Stop judging a book by its cover. At 23, he was obsessed with raw intellectual sharpness. Whether someone could wow him with insight. Today he values a much wider set of traits. The ability to ground him. Loyalty. Staying calm under stress. The person who can tell him it's going to be okay when he can't say it to himself. Did he believe any of this was possible growing up? Absolutely not. He was seeking safety. The status quo. Does he have a scarcity mindset? He still does. He's not comfortable spending money. He just wants to save. Even running a company that makes nearly half a billion a year. That mindset came from his mom. But somewhere in the Bay Area, he realized he wasn't an idiot. That maybe a startup could be fun. Are young people making enough dumb decisions? He doesn't think so. He learned to swim for the first time at 35. At the JCC in Palo Alto, in a class full of seven-year-olds who feared the water far less than he did. It was embarrassing. A big tech job behind him, finally learning to swim. But a lot of his pain is really just chasing the joy of learning something new. Die tomorrow. The message he'd leave behind: A startup isn't the only reason you're here. Discovering all the other parts of life matters just as much. And he hopes he's discovered enough of them by the time he's done. Whatever done ends up looking like.
